SCI Programmer
Moogulator has a post up on the SCI Programmer pictured below. Apparently you can use it to store "patches" on a modular which I guess would mean storing control voltages as you tweak? Interesting. Title link takes you to his post which includes a shot where you can see it hooked up to a modular. If anyone has more info on this piece, feel free to share. Illustrated Compendium of Musical Technology
Tom of Music Thing recieved this book for Christmas this year. I haven't heard of this one yet, but it sounds good based on what Tom has to say about it. "It's my new geek bible, a 542-page encyclopedia of lore, full of diagrams and flowcharts... The ten pages on oscillators don't just explain what they do, but how they do it. " The book was written by co-inventor of the EMS VCS3, Tristram Cary.
